    Jenny T.

    Customer service was great! We were seated immediately and the waitress was very kind and answered our questions about the menu. There are unlimited warm rolls served first. It was good, but the butter served with them was frozen. The food we ordered was lasagna with light cheese and the chicken & shrimp penne pasta special. The lasagna was okay, but still had a lot of cheese, even with our request. The pasta was not coated well with sauce, the chicken was not marinated, the shrimp were great. Both dishes were hot, but very, very bland in flavors. Overall, I think this restaurant is average for taste and price.

    Hosien Z.

    The reason I decided to dine here was because of the positive yelp reviews and because it was highly regarded by several acquaintances. Sadly I was unimpressed with the quality of food as well as the overall atmosphere. The dining area was small, cluttered, and until the air conditioner turned on, the entire area felt warm and stagnant. The overall cleanliness was questionable. Nevertheless, I remained optimistic about my upcoming dining experience. I ordered the fried calamari as an appetizer and the Shrimp Alfredo dish as the main course. My guest ordered the broccoli chicken plate. These dishes came with a salad and dinner rolls. The dinner rolls were mediocre, although they had faint hint of garlic flavor. The Caesar salads were unimpressive. I could tell the lettuce had been frozen before and therefore the leaves were soggy and tasteless. Then the entire salad was doused in Caesar dressing and covered in mozzarella cheese. Unappealing to say the least. The fried calamari came in an impressive portion. And the marinara sauce was warm and tangy. It was decent. The only problem here was that the calamari was overcooked and tough. Finally the main dish was served. The Shrimp Alfredo was drenched and swimming in alfredo. This is sad because the dish would've been decent had it not been LITERALLY swimming in sauce. The same problem was observed in my guests dish. Too much alfredo. The whole dish was just a mess. It was like eating an alfredo soup. The flavor was okay but in my opinion, it was not worth the $14 I spent on it. I came to Napolis with high hopes, but left disappointed. For some reason the locals enjoy paying high price for subpar quality. Needless to say I will not be returning anytime soon.

    Brittany L.

    Like a lighthouse to a ship caught in a storm...Napoli's was a beacon of light to a hungry traveler.. Napoi's is a locally owned (yeay!) Italian restaurant. It offers homemade Italian dishes with pricetags that will melt your heart. I ordered the Spaghetti Carbornara and my coworker had the Chicken Marsala. After a long day of driving and work...we couldn't wait to feast upon homemade Italian cuisine. We were not disappointed. For an appetizer we had the calamari. I'm not a huge calamari fan, but I did like Napoli's version. The calamari batter tasted fresh and was not over cooked. I'm no expert on this mind you, I might have calamari three times in my life. Fresh marinara accompanied the calamari for dipping. Fresh pasta coupled with fresh sauce was delivered to us within in minutes. The carbonara was divine! I love, love LOVE black olives..and this dish is loaded with them. The canadian bacon was cooked just right (i hate mushy canadian bacon)- with just a tad bit of crisp to it. The wine sauce was not too strong and complimented the pasta and veggies excellently. I'm not sure when I'll pass through Lumberton again, but...if and when i do, you can bet I'll be stopping by Napoli's for dinner.
